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
53 40403877 17 70554704205
53865644282 484590303 5514
53865644282 484590303 5514
699 177 105727
All about undefined
Interested in learning more?
53865644282 484590303 5514
699 177 105727
See more
670 57317806291
787908 00 1367929 85
See more
373 9931095250
337 39967264 32555229 10522
See more